2005 Ford Mustang GT Premium

C/D TEST RESULTS

ACCELERATION Seconds
Zero to 30 mph: 1.9
40 mph: 2.9
50 mph: 4.0
60 mph: 5.2
70 mph: 6.8
80 mph: 8.7
90 mph: 10.6
100 mph: 13.2
110 mph: 16.5
120 mph: 20.1
130 mph: 26.1
Street start, 5-60 mph: 5.9
Top-gear acceleration, 30-50 mph:10.2
50-70 mph: 9.5
Standing 1/4-mile: 13.8 sec @ 102 mph
Top speed (governor limited): 149 mph

2004 Dodge Ram SRT-10

C/D TEST RESULTS

ACCELERATION in Seconds
Zero to 30 mph 1.9
40 mph 2.6
50 mph 3.5
60 mph 4.9
70 mph 6.2
80 mph 8.2
90 mph 9.9
100 mph 11.9
110 mph 15.3
120 mph 18.4
130 mph 22.6
Street start, 5-60 mph 5.7
Top-gear acceleration, 30-50 mph 12.5
50-70 mph 12.3
Standing 1/4-mile 13.6 sec @ 105 mph
Top speed (drag limited) 153 mph
